Transaction 29c589cac84dc62076191d5ce07cb10f19446d1fc96fa85d286032934c629516
1 Input
1 Output
-
29c589cac84dc62076191d5ce07cb10f19446d1fc96fa85d286032934c629516:0
- value
- 2500
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 b76560d1076be57b93ccd2b4275ef34e9d89e9cff5487b751f5b6a133b4fe5c9
- address
- bc1pkajkp5g8d0jhhy7v626zwhhnf6wcn6w074y8kagltd4pxw60uhys634maa